Inchin’s Bamboo Garden is an Indo Chinese concept originating from Atlanta, Georgia. The core of our menu is the kind of Chinese food served in India- spicier, tangier flavors. Our first restaurant opened 17 years ago, and since then we have adapted and changed with the times. Our menu now is Asian fusion, with dishes from China, India, Thailand, Malaysia, and Singapore! Debisree Ray
It’s not a Chinese restaurant, however, not a usual Indian place too. It’s a typical indo – Chinese place which is the Indian Chinese food, very popular in india. We were a big group came after a gig to celebrate. We started with a bowl of chicken sweet corn soup. The soup was sweet – however, not much flavorful. In the appetizer, we ordered chicken 65, pan fried fish, and sautéed shrimp with pepper ( something like that). The starters were the best in the lot. Especially I would like to mention about the pan fried fish. Although they use tipalia fish fillet, the sauce coating the crispy fish was terrific. In the main course we had multiple items. I ordered chili chicken – and requested to substitute the white rice with fried rice. They said the fried rice can be substituted with some extra 5/6 bucks. Later on I discovered they served an additional kids size ( smaller portion) of the fried rice and charged additionally. The place is little expensive, portion size is decent. The chill chicken, Manchurian, etc typical indo Chinese dishes were fine but not as flavorful as I expected.
